    Start Small

    Vintage decor is a enduring style that brings character and charm to any room. The long-term appeal of these unique items distinguishes them from modern, mass-produced fads which quickly go out of fashion. One simple way to incorporate vintage elements into your home is to use the thrift or antique stores. An old gasoline can vase that makes a stunning centerpiece to turning wooden crates to make coffee tables - antique accents add homes a feel of past and personalization.

    Vintage style can be created using various materials, from distressed wood and ceramic pottery to textiles woven from yarn and thread. Look for pieces with rich patinas that evoke past eras (e.g. shades of dusk blue or pistachio that are associated with 1950s décor).

    Make your home look vintage by choosing special storage solutions like an apothecary cabinet in your entryway, to keep coats and shoes organized while adding visual curiosity. Use old lockers to create sideboard storage for your sideboard in your dining room; then put another pair in your bedroom to create additional shelves for books and clothing.

    Begin with small decorating ideas using antique accents, and gradually increase your collection over time. Shop at local antique shops or flea markets, garage sales and online marketplaces as well as local buy-sell groups to source distinctive items that add character and vintage furniture or accents that complement the space you have.

    Mix and Match

    Mixing modern and vintage decor is an enjoyable way to create an eclectic home. Use the finds from flea markets, salvaged architectural pieces, or family heirlooms to add your decor to give it an authentic look and feel. The combination of old and new furniture, accessories and artwork together creates a space with its own distinctive aesthetic that represents who you are as an individual.

    If you are planning to incorporate antique pieces to modern furniture pick pieces that match existing pieces in terms of shape, color, or even texture. For instance, you can combine a modern glass coffee table with a vintage wood side table to create an attractive combination of shapes and materials. Mixing wood tones is easy for cool and warm tones woods are often a good match.

    Accent pieces like mirrors and lamps can complement modern-style decor easily, as they are easily interchangeable if your taste shifts in the course of time. Modern touches like clocks or books also help give a unique look to the room.

    If you are considering vintage furniture and accessories to decorate your space, make sure the size of the furniture is comparable to that of modern pieces. An over-sized or large antique piece could overwhelm contemporary furniture and create an unbalanced atmosphere. Missing vintage dressers, paired with similar-sized modern nightstands could make for a fascinating visual contrast; selecting similar finishes such as natural or rustic will help in to achieve this goal as well.

    Accessories

    Vintage style is becoming a trending style, and there are plenty of choices for people who want to bring authenticity and a sense of time into their home. Beautiful wooden furniture, floral wallpapers, old-fashioned art pieces, Persian rugs and tribal patterns can instantly give any room an air of nostalgia and give the space the classic look.

    Incorporating vintage pieces in your home will require mixing them with existing décor instead of replacing everything at once. For instance mixing items from flea markets and furniture salvaged from the past can create an eye-catching combination sure to spark conversations - plus this approach promotes sustainability by recycling and repurposing items that would otherwise have been removed from the market.

    One of the most effective places to start looking for vintage decor is your local thrift shops, flea markets and garage sales. Make sure you have cash, as many vendors will appreciate to pay in cash and have an open mind - you don't know what treasures await you!

    Small vintage accents such as linen pillows, picture frames, vases, blankets, and stoneware are great to fill in the gaps of every room in your home. Furthermore, these small items are easily transported between rooms to bring vintage style to every room of your home.
